Content marketing is a strategy for achieving business and customer goals using content from the entire customer life cycle

It has become increasingly important to devise a strategy that can meet the diverse needs and wants of both consumers and B2B buyers. To create content that resonates with the right people, content marketers need to consider their audience, product, and challenges. Content marketing must aim to attract customers at the right locations and times with the correct content.

While content marketing is a great tool, it requires a strategy and a purpose. Once you've determined the goals of content marketing, you can start developing your strategy. Your content should add value to your customers, not distract them. It should offer useful information, enhance product usage, entertain, and entertain. Ultimately, content marketing helps you achieve your business and customer goals without being overly promotional.

Is content marketing simple to measure?

Yes! Yes! It helps you determine whether your efforts were successful and whether you need to make changes.

You can track how many visitors came from various sources--including organic search, email, social media, paid to advertise, and more--and track conversions like sales leads and purchases.

These metrics can tell you which pieces of content performed well and where your most significant opportunities lie.

  • To further show the importance of this, 89% of people have stopped doing business with a company because of a poor experience. (neilpatel.com)
  • This marketing strategy landed Ford a 15.4% conversion rate. (neilpatel.com)
  • We found that 40% of businesses don't have a documented strategy yet. (semrush.com)
  • Seventy-two percent business to business (B2B) (mailchimp.com)
  • Out of the 1,500 marketers we surveyed for our State of Content Marketing report, 78% who felt their content marketing strategy was exceptionally effective in 2021 had documented their strategy. (semrush.com)
  • According to the Content Marketing Institute, 70% of B2B marketers and 86% of B2C marketers surveyed use content marketing in some form or other. (criteo.com)
  • According to our research, 65% of companies with very successful content marketing in 2021 ran content audits at least twice a year. (semrush.com)
